What are the most common auto repair issues for cars in Edison, CA, due to local conditions?

Given Edison's hot, dry climate and proximity to agricultural areas, common issues include overheating cooling systems, cracked belts and hoses, and clogged air filters from dust. Vehicles used on rural roads may also experience more suspension and tire wear.

What is a typical price range for common repairs like brake service or oil changes in Edison?

Pricing is competitive but can vary; expect standard oil changes starting around $40-$60 and brake pad replacements from $250-$400 per axle. Always request a written estimate, as costs may differ for 4x4 trucks common in the area.

Are there any local considerations for scheduling auto repair in Edison?

Yes, schedule ahead during peak farming seasons (spring/fall) when local shops are busier. Also, consider the distance to parts suppliers, which can sometimes affect repair timelines for less common parts in this rural community.
